Job summary
A public education institution is seeking a qualified Speech/Language Pathologist to develop and direct communication disorders programs. The role involves conducting evaluations, developing IEPs, and collaborating with staff on therapy implementation. Candidates should have a Master's degree and possess strong communication and collaboration skills. This full-time position offers a salary range of $56,183 to $64,223 per year and fulfills a 190-day contract. Interested applicants must meet citizenship or residency requirements.
